Transaction 57dd39f77486d9d90d090eca7e95f0d1810b3d9dfecba72345393fc5bccbfea3

1 Input
2 Outputs
  • 57dd39f77486d9d90d090eca7e95f0d1810b3d9dfecba72345393fc5bccbfea3:0
  • value  58761
    address  16ZkGFt49btw9QivHBTNLCBj1jbeY6u7aw
  • 57dd39f77486d9d90d090eca7e95f0d1810b3d9dfecba72345393fc5bccbfea3:1
  • value  26907403
    address  3FA7xWNDtVQ4H7Ub7rwAbFucQ7w5oJUQXy